Batter Up!
Although legend has it that
Doubleday invented baseball m
Cooperstown, New York, baseball historians do
not agree Some say Doubleday never even visited
Cooperstown, which is now the home of the
Baseball Hall of Fame
Those who have studied it believe that baseball
came from ball-and-stick games all over the
world, and that one person cannot be named
as the inventor. The Russian game lapta—along
with the English games paddleball, trap ball,
rounders and town ball —may have all made
baseball what it is today
Whether or not he invented baseball, Doubleday
led a full life. Before entering West Point,
Doubleday was a civil engineer He graduated
from West Point in 1842 Doubleday served in
the Mexican War from 1846 to 1848 and in the
Seminole War in Florida from 1856 to 1858 He was
even at Fort Sumter when the first shots of the
Civil War were fired
Rising Water
Because It can happen
In every state, flooding
is the most common natural
hazard In the United States
Flooding can happen when
it rains too much, rivers
overflow snow melts too fast
ocean waves come on shore
or dams break Whether it’s
only a few inches or it covers
a house. It's still known as flooding
If there is a chance for flooding where you live, here are
some things you can do
• Flood water may be contaminated
Stay away from it
• Do not go near power lines on the
ground You could be electrocuted
• Because it can knock you off your feet,
do not walk through moving water
• If you have to walk through water, use
a stick to test how deep the water is in
front of you
• Keep a battery-powered radio with you
• If you can. move valuable items to a
higher floor in your home
• Don’t forget your pets
• If there is time, move garden
furniture inside
Talk to an adult about what the flood means, what you
